Europa-Park in Rust - Offers, Prices and Entrance Tickets

Europa Park located in Rust, near Friborg, and the second largest park in Europe for number of visitors, after Disneyland Paris.

 the first park in Germany for variety and number of attractions.
Europa Park, owned by the Mack family, a park in constant expansion and evolution and, of course, privileged ground for all the news and experiments of Mack Rides.
The park has now reached such an extent that it is almost impossible to visit it completely in one day.
The park is divided into 15 large thematic areas, 13 dedicated to as many European states and 2 specific to children.

In addition to Dark Ride and Show, Europa Park hosts 10 rollercoasters (mostly produced by Mack Rides) including:
Blue Fire (launched megacoaster), Silver Star (Mega Coaster B&M), Atlantica SuperSplash (water coaster), Euro Mir (spinning), Matterhorn Blitz (wild mouse), Eurosat (indoor coaster) and Schweizer Bobbahn (Bobsled).
The park has 5 themed hotels, a campsite and a B&B. Each thematic area offers typical cuisine of the represented nation and hosts refreshment points.

The Europa Park Opening Period from April to early January including Christmas holidays

Europa Park offers more than 100 attractions and shows for all ages.

HOW TO GET TO EUROPE PARK
Detailed information on how to get to the park with the main means of transport.

By car:
For those coming from the North:
Motorway A5 - direction Basel - exit "Rust" (57b)

For those coming from the South:
Motorway A5 - direction Frankfurt - exit "Rust" (57b)
